A standalone novel set in the Astronomicon Universe. ( REVAMPED in 2016 ) In 2078, whilst working the Trojan asteroid cloud, Captain Taylor and the crew of the deep space mining vessel Icarus discover a mysterious prototype ship left adrift in space by a catastrophic failure. Battling the dangers of the asteroid field, the Icarus crew attempt to rescue the survivors of the stricken ship. Meanwhile, a vessel from Earth is coming to deal with the damaged prototype but with a conflicting agenda. After unwittingly discovering the bizarre secret of the prototype vessel, the crew of the Icarus end up fighting for their very survival. ❝ Things are only as beautiful as you make them, Charlie. Including murder. ❞ It's the opening night of Burton Abbey's production of Romeo and Juliet and all is going smoothly - that is until the climactic death scene. Romeo takes a big gulp of the poison to be with his lover, except it really is poison and Elijah, who plays Romeo, is now dead. Charlie Monet, in charge of props, is the first suspect but soon the suspicion around her turns to worry as it seems she's the next target. Khaleel Rahim, an aspiring writer, is dying for a mystery to solve at his new school. When he sees Charlie sneaking around at night he thinks he's finally found something worth writing about. After discovering Charlie's ability to see visions of the past, Khaleel decides that they're the perfect pair to solve the mystery. With threatening notes, a quiet library and poison disguised as props; somebody in the school is blurring the lines between theatre and reality and the fast friends are about to discover that there's more to boarding school than just silly rumours. '' Following unimaginable loss, a Half-Blood Elf must ally with humans to find the creature who killed her family and save the Empire. '' Book One of the Forged Series. Aviana Birchwood's world crumbles when the Keep of the Dratlan Elves where she has lived since she was a girl is attacked and torn apart by unearthly creatures. As the only survivor of the massacre, the fate of the Empire is twisted with her own. She finds herself burdened with powers none can understand and an unwilling heroine to the very people who shun her kind. She must ally herself with those who believe her. An insufferable and honour bound Captain, the last male of a dying species and a Magin who has broken away from her own kind. They are four people with their own goals, their own agendas who are forced together to save an Empire on the brink of destruction.

At Willard's department store, none of the night security guards survive for long, and eighteen-year-old Daniel Gale is about to discover why. "At the heart of it, Night Shift is a haunting love story. It is equal parts moving and chilling, which is what makes it so excellent." - Carmen Ho @ HQ ***** Tired of living out of his backpack, Daniel ignores the rumors about the old building being haunted and accepts the latest vacated position of night guard at Willard's department store. As his life becomes more entwined with Willard's, Daniel senses unnatural changes and bizarre coincidences. Soon he begins to suspect Willard's is hiding something more sinister than gossip about ghosts - something that could make him the next casualty of the night shift. When powerful witch Marithyda Skyelorn becomes a participant of the Royal Exposition, the last thing she expects is to fall in love with the Prince--or to be the cause of his death. ***** Every year, the kingdom of Karvoth hosts the Royal Exposition: a corrupt carnival where a race of citizens who possess powerful magic, known as the Touched, are exploited for the enjoyment of nobles. But when Marithyda Skyelorn's grand performance ends in tragedy and pits her against the deranged King, she must make the impossible choice between remaining in exile and participating again in the dangerous competition that ruined her life--to end it once and for all.
